Multi-Rotor Drones: The Most Common Choice

These drones, recognized for their popularity, are commonly utilized in photography, monitoring, and hobbyist activities. A structure consisting of multiple rotors ensures these drones remain stable while offering exceptional maneuverability. The most recognized among them is the quadcopter, known for its user-friendliness and budget-friendly pricing. One downside is their shorter flight endurance and restricted payload potential relative to alternative drone designs.

Fixed-Wing Drones: Designed for Long Flights

Resembling conventional airplanes, fixed-wing drones rely on wings for lift rather than rotors. Their ability to fly longer while using minimal energy makes them perfect for large-area coverage. These drones are particularly valuable in mapping, surveying, and agricultural monitoring due to their ability to cover vast areas efficiently. Since they cannot hover or take off vertically, these drones demand a designated space for takeoff and landing.

Single-Rotor UAVs: Advanced Features for Specialized Use

Functioning similarly to helicopters, these drones employ a principal rotor for elevation and a secondary rotor for balance. Their design allows them to remain airborne for longer periods while carrying substantial payloads. Industries leverage these drones for tasks such as logistical delivery, topographical analysis, and environmental studies. Due to their intricate mechanics, they require skilled operation and routine maintenance.

Hybrid Drones: Merging Fixed-Wing and Multi-Rotor Capabilities

VTOL drones integrate the vertical lift capabilities of multi-rotor models with the long-range efficiency of fixed-wing aircraft. These drones can ascend and land like quadcopters while transitioning into fixed-wing mode for extended-range travel. Underwater Drones: Exploring the Depths

Aerial drones may dominate the skies, but underwater drones explore the depths, supporting oceanic research and industrial operations. Industries utilize these drones for tasks like seabed mapping, shipwreck examination, and coral reef assessments. Fitted with state-of-the-art instruments, these devices facilitate underwater reconnaissance and structural assessments.

High-Speed FPV Drones for Competitive Racing

If adrenaline-fueled challenges appeal to you, racing drones deliver exceptional velocity and agility. Equipped with rapid propulsion systems and FPV cameras, they provide a thrilling real-time flying experience.
